How much do freelance driver j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for freelance driver in Washington is $54.03,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$27.50 and $69.95 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a freelance driver?

A Freelance Driver is a self-employed individual who provides transportation services on a flexible basis. They may work for ride-hailing apps, delivery services, or private clients, using their own vehicle or a rented one. Unlike full-time drivers, they set their own schedules and choose their assignments. This role requires a valid driver's license, a reliable vehicle, and knowledge of local roads. Earnings depend on factors like location, demand, and hours worked.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be a freelance driver?

To thrive as a Freelance Driver, you need a valid driver’s license, a clean driving record, and strong knowledge of local routes or navigation. Familiarity with GPS apps, vehicle maintenance basics, and sometimes commercial driving certifications (such as CDL for larger vehicles) are often required. Excellent customer service, time management, and reliability set top freelance drivers apart. These skills ensure efficient, safe journeys and help build a positive reputation for consistent job opportunities.

What are common challenges freelance drivers face and how can they overcome them?

Freelance Drivers often face challenges such as unpredictable work schedules, fluctuating client demand, and navigating heavy traffic or unfamiliar routes. To manage these effectively, staying organized, maintaining flexible availability, and regularly updating navigation apps are helpful strategies. Additionally, keeping your vehicle in excellent condition and providing excellent customer service can result in repeat business and positive reviews, which are key to building a steady client base. Networking with other drivers and joining online platforms can also help secure more opportunities and gain industry insights.

How to be a freelance delivery driver?

To become a freelance delivery driver, you typically need a valid driver's license, a reliable vehicle, and insurance. You can sign up with delivery platforms or work independently by finding clients and managing your schedule, often requiring good navigation skills and time management. Some jobs may also require background checks or specific certifications depending on the delivery type.

How to be a freelance driver?

To become a freelance driver, you typically need a valid driver's license, a reliable vehicle, and a clean driving record. You may also need to obtain specific permits or insurance depending on local regulations and consider using ride-sharing or delivery platforms to find clients. Good navigation skills and customer service are also important for success in this role.

Part-Time STEM & Science After-School Instructor
Mad Science of DC delivers high-energy, hands-on STEM programs to elementary school students and we are looking for engaging instructors to lead our after-school programs.
Key Responsibilities
  • Pick up program materials weekly from our Silver Spring, MD warehouse.
  • Transport gear safely to assigned school sites in Maryland or NW DC.
  • Lead interactive 60-minute science classes for groups of 12-20 elementary students (K-6th grade).
  • Manage classroom decorum, foster curiosity, and ensure student safety.

Non-Negotiable Requirements Child Group Experience: Minimum 1 year leading groups of elementary-aged kids (e.g., classroom teaching, camp counselor, sports coaching, after-school care).
Reliable Vehicle & Drivers License: Must own a reliable car to transport weekly program kits to school locations.
Schedule Availability: Fully available during school dismissal hours (approx. 2:30 PM - 5:30 PM) at least 2 consistent weekdays per week.
Background Check: Must pass a state/federal criminal background check and child safety clearance.
Preferred (Not Required)
  • Background or interest in education, performing arts, or STEM fields.
  • Existing active school district clearances (MCPS/DCPS) - Bonus!

Why Join Us? Zero Lesson Planning: Complete, structured curriculum and equipment provided.
Competitive Hourly Equivalent: Earn $75 per class assignment.
Predictable Hours: Fixed afternoon schedules that fit around morning classes, freelance work, or evening commitments.
